Hi there and welcome to the GF's Workshop, where you'll see an almost newbie get through a spiral of dispair in order to get his minis as decent as possible!

Right now I'm going small and making an urban Cadian IG kill team, which is gonna be based on this thread's list. If you feel a bit lazy, here's the list, anyway:
 KommissarKiln wrote:
Veteran Squad with Chimera DT
- Grenadiers (4+ armor) doctrine
- Sergeant/leader with power fist (probably should've done power axe and gotten krak grenades, but he's gibbed several MEQs in CC )
- Veteran with meltagun (Specialist, Eagle Eye = 18" range)
- Veteran with plasma gun (Specialist, Preferred Enemy)
- Veteran Weapons Team with autocannon (Specialist, Relentless)
- Chimera armed with multilaser and hull-mounted heavy flamer


The first thing I've nearly finished is the Chimera.

It's been some time since I gave it its base color, so I had to repaint it, which gave me an oportunity to use a better tone of grey (first time I used a random grey from my father's collection, now I've used Mechanicus Standard Grey). I've painted the winged skulls the same way as the Wyvern/Hydra's box set (white with a copper color in the upper line) and I have to say I'm quite happy about the result. I've also added some rust in the parts I saw fit and some Tiphus Corrosion for hte rivets and the like (Although I haven't been able to make a photo where those details could be clearly visible).
As you can see, it's pretty much done, except for the last laser rifle, which just isn't there. Don't worry, the other side has two of them missing, so the hole won't have any feeling of loneliness Jokes aside, I'll probably put some bags or random miscellanea to cover the holes but that should be it.

Hi there folks! Today I've finished with the chimera's accessories to hide the lasgun array's holes, so I could consider the transport done. I've had some problem with the bags that I was going to put, since they were too small to hide the holes and I had to look into my father's junk box to search for some convenient pieces. Already found them and I quite like the result. I've also primed all the soldiers except the HWT. I had be Sector Imperialis 25mm bases for the guardsmen, but I don't have the 60mm ones, so I have to make the standard base look smimilar to them with some plasticard. Then I'll put the autocannon and the guardsmen (already done and witing for the base) and I'll prime it so I can paint them all together.

I've had a little problem with my phone's camera, and I've been waiting to show you my progress until I had it repaired, but it seems it'll take longer than expected, so I'll show you the photos whenever I can.

As a side note, the autocannon I'm going to use is a non-GW one and made out of resin. After getting so used to the glue that melts plastic together, I'm having quite a difficult time getting used to cyanoacrylate. But well, that is the way of the custom wargamer, it seems
